## Step 3 — SQL Lint Gate

Before you push the hotfix, run the Marrowtide SQL linter locally: `marrowtide lint sql/`. It'll flag unqualified DELETEs and missing transaction wrappers — both blocked at deploy time now. Set SQL_LINT_LEVEL=strict in your env file. The linter also needs its registry credential, which goes on the very next line.

env line for kadup-tajep: LEDGER_TOKEN13=273d61bdbefd6

## Releases — ScanBridge Integration

Support team notes. Releases ship monthly from the Ferndale build server. Each build bundles the scanner firmware shim and the POS adapter for Tillstone terminals. Verify the release by checking the printed checksum against the manifest in the release notes; mismatches mean a corrupted download, not a compatibility issue. Do not hand customers unsigned builds under any circumstances. Every distributable archive must be verified against the current release key, which is shown below.

release key, bajof-tadug: bky4_GCYF

Leadership Review Briefing — Project Oakmere. Finance team: we're looking seriously at acquiring Tindral Systems. Their recurring revenue is solid, their tooling fills our gap in scheduling software, and the founders seem open. Diligence starts next month if leadership nods. Keep this off shared drives for now. The confidential deal outline appears directly below.

internal memo for bawep-haweg: Zorvanox Systems is in early talks to buy Weniusek Systems for about $23.3 million. The Ralax launch date is October 4, and nothing goes to the press before then.